The Europe Automotive Fleet Leasing Market is a key segment in the European automotive industry that has seen significant growth in recent years. Fleet leasing services provide companies with an efficient way to manage their vehicle fleets, offering flexible financing options and maintenance services. This growing demand for fleet leasing in Europe is driven by several factors, including the increasing need for cost-effective transportation solutions, the rise in corporate mobility, and the growing trend of reducing the total cost of ownership for businesses. With increasing environmental concerns and the shift towards electric vehicles (EVs), fleet leasing has become an attractive solution for organizations looking to adopt green technology without heavy upfront costs.
The market is primarily segmented by vehicle type, service, and end-user. Companies in Europe are opting for leasing fleets of passenger cars, light commercial vehicles, and heavy-duty vehicles, depending on their business needs. The demand for electric and hybrid vehicles in fleet leasing is also increasing, driven by the European Union's strict regulations on emissions and the growing focus on sustainability. The leasing models in the market include both operational leasing and financial leasing, with operational leasing being the more popular choice due to its lower risk for businesses. Operational leasing services include maintenance, repairs, and insurance, allowing companies to focus on their core activities while managing their fleets efficiently.
One of the major drivers of growth in the Automotive Fleet Leasing Market is the increasing demand for cost-effective transportation solutions by businesses across various industries. Fleet leasing offers businesses the ability to manage their vehicle requirements without the burden of high upfront costs, freeing up capital for other areas of operations. Additionally, leasing contracts offer flexibility, allowing companies to adjust their fleets according to changing business needs. This is especially important in industries where mobility and transport are crucial, such as logistics, delivery services, and field-based professions.

Market Dynamics
The growth of the European automotive fleet leasing market is fueled by several key market dynamics. Among these, the increasing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s) is expected to significantly influence the market in the coming years. With the EU setting ambitious targets for reducing carbon emissions and encouraging sustainable transportation, fleet leasing companies are offering more EV options to cater to environmentally conscious businesses. This shift towards EVs not only supports the green agenda but also offers long-term cost savings, as electric vehicles are cheaper to maintain than traditional gasoline-powered vehicles.
Another factor driving the market is the increasing need for flexibility and convenience in fleet management. Businesses prefer fleet leasing because it allows them to scale up or down quickly, depending on their operational needs. This flexibility is particularly beneficial for companies with fluctuating transport requirements, such as seasonal businesses or those with project-based work. In addition to this, fleet leasing services typically include maintenance, insurance, and repairs, which saves businesses time and resources while ensuring that their vehicles are always in optimal condition.
Furthermore, advancements in telematics and fleet management technologies have enhanced the capabilities of fleet leasing services. Companies can now monitor their leased vehicles in real time, improving fleet efficiency, reducing costs, and ensuring safety. These technological improvements help businesses optimize their fleet usage and reduce operational costs, making fleet leasing an increasingly attractive proposition.
Regional Market Share and Trends
Europe is one of the largest markets for automotive fleet leasing due to the diverse automotive industry landscape and stringent regulatory policies. The region is home to some of the largest automotive manufacturers, which contribute significantly to the growth of the fleet leasing market. Countries like the UK, Germany, France, and the Netherlands are expected to dominate the European fleet leasing market. These countries are home to many large enterprises that rely heavily on fleet management to streamline their operations.
Germany, as one of the leading automotive manufacturing hubs in Europe, is witnessing significant growth in the fleet leasing market. The demand for leasing services is particularly high in the commercial vehicle segment, driven by the robust logistics and transport industries. Similarly, the UK and France are seeing increasing adoption of fleet leasing, as businesses in these countries aim to reduce costs associated with vehicle ownership and maintenance.
The growing trend of sustainability is also influencing the European automotive fleet leasing market. As businesses look for greener alternatives, there is a rising demand for electric and hybrid vehicles in leased fleets. This trend is further supported by European Union policies aimed at reducing CO2 emissions. The shift towards electric mobility presents a unique opportunity for fleet leasing companies to align their offerings with the growing demand for sustainable transportation.
